Caltanissetta

Town in Sicily, Italy, 96 km/60 mi southeast of Palermo; population (2001) 61,400. It is situated on a high plateau in the middle of the island. Sulphur, potash, and magnesium are mined nearby, and there are mining schools in the town. It has a baroque cathedral (16th–17th centuries), and a ruined castle. The annual Agricultural and Industrial Fair of Central Sicily is held here in May.

Caltanissetta

Province of Italy in central Sicily; capital Caltanissetta; area 2,128 sq km/822 sq mi; population (2000 est) 282,300.
